Would you be doing any more work by going up the stairs twice as fast?

Respuesta :

andriansp andriansp
  • 22-11-2016
No, you wouldn't do any more work by going up the stairs twice as fast.

work done is equal to : F x D

time is not included, which mean you only done the work faster, but not doing any more work compared to the slower one
